    From Official site - Post match Comments

    POST MATCH COMMENTS FROM THE KC STADIUM
    Posted on: Mon 22 Oct 2007

    REDS manager Simon Dave gave his thoughts following tonight's defeat at the KC Stadium.

    Simon said: "The game was over in the first 20 minutes. We came back into it but did not have the bounce of the ball. We were seven matches unbeaten and we need to remember that so we have to bounce back.

    "It is very disappointing to lose by three goals in front of the Sky cameras but we have to respond. The players have responded before this season and now we have to do it again.

    "We wanted to keep our unbeaten run going and we failed to do that. That performance was not us.



    "We gave it a go but got nothing. It did not really fall for us but it is a reality check to everybody and we have to respond.

    "I am not going to criticise anyone - we have lost one game in eight and today was just a bad day at the office. We now have a big game to pick ourselves up for this weekend".
